HIFU, or High-Intensity Focused Ultrasound, has emerged as a non-invasive cosmetic treatment. This technology utilizes focused ultrasound energy to stimulate collagen production deep within the skin. As a result, many individuals seek portable HIFU machines for personal or professional use. Understanding the principles behind HIFU technology can help make informed decisions.
The benefits of HIFU are noteworthy. It can improve skin elasticity, reduce wrinkles, and offer lifting effects without significant downtime. For many, this means the possibility of achieving youthful skin without the need for surgery. However, results may vary based on skin type and individual factors. It’s crucial to remember that expectations should be realistically set.

When considering a portable HIFU machine, budget plays a crucial role. Generally, prices range from $1,500 to over $10,000. A lower-cost machine may lack essential features. According to recent market analyses, many practitioners report needing additional accessories or upgrades. These can increase total expenses significantly. If you're on a tight budget, it's vital to evaluate long-term costs instead of just the initial price.
Maintenance costs are often overlooked. Regular servicing can add hundreds to annual expenses. Moreover, training costs for staff should not be underestimated. Reports indicate that proper training positively impacts treatment outcomes. A machine may be affordable, but poorly trained operators can compromise results. Investing in quality training is often as critical as the device itself.
Look for machines with warranties and good customer support. Some cheaper devices offer minimal or no support, leading to frustration. Equipment lifespans vary greatly, with some cheaper models failing within a year. Opt for models recognized for durability. This often proves a better investment over time. Balancing upfront costs with long-term reliability ensures a more effective decision-making process.
